Lawgiver

noun
The standard sidearm issued to Judges in Mega City One.
Source
2000 AD: Robot Wars

Downwell

adjective
Short form of the phrase “down the gravity well” – i.e. located on the surface of a planet.
adverb
From orbit to the surface of a planet.
Source
Accelerando

Confliction

noun
A formal conflict within a virtual reality – i.e. one where the outcome matters beyond the confines of the battle environment itself.
Origin
Portmanteau of ‘conflict’ and ‘simulation’.
Source
Surface Detail

Revent

verb
The act of transferring the extracted mind-state of a dead person into a fresh body.
Origin
Derived from rĕ- (again) and veniō (“I come”).
Source
Surface Detail
